Milam, Walter Daniel "Buck" (Summerville)
posted November 21, 2008

Walter Daniel “Buck” Milam, 44, of Summerville, died Tuesday, November 18, 2008 at his residence.

Mr. Milam was born October 3, 1964 in Floyd County, Ga., the son of Vera Mae Atkins Milam Riendeau and the late Arthur Loyd Milam. He was employed with William D. Patty Construction Company.

Mr. Milam is survived by his wife, Christina Milam; son, Gable Loyd Milam, Summerville; mother and step-father, Vera Mae and Adolph Riendeau, Robertsdale, Ala.; brothers, Billy Wayne Milam, Summerville, Ronnie Earl Milam, Alaska, James Milam, Summerville; sisters, Dianne Myer, Armuchee, Ga., Freda Lay Cock, Smyrna Beach, Fla., Julia Comerland, Flomaton, Fla.; and several nieces and nephews.

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. today at the Antioch Baptist Church with Rev. Greg Free officiating. Burial will follow in Antioch Cemetery. Pallbearers will be Marty Middleton, Pete Ballenger, Ray Ballenger, Gary Battles, Jarvis Hudgins, Kenny Ray White, Rex Laney, and Apatchie Campbell.

Mr. Milam will lie in state at the Antioch Baptist Church and the family will receive friends from noon until the service hour.
